SpaceX Crew-3 Dry Dress Rehearsal

NASA’s SpaceX Crew-3 astronauts participate in a countdown dress rehearsal at the agency’s Kennedy Space Center in Florida on Oct. 28, 2021, to prepare for the upcoming Crew-3 launch. Matthias Maurer, with the European Space Agency (ESA), is inside the crew access arm leading to the company’s Crew Dragon spacecraft during the rehearsal. Maurer’s SpaceX spacesuit is embroidered with the ESA and SpaceX emblems. The four-person crew will launch aboard the Crew Dragon atop the Falcon 9 on Oct. 31 to the International Space Station. Launch is targeted for 2:21 a.m. EDT from Pad 39A. Crew-3 is the third crew rotation flight to the space station for NASA’s Commercial Crew Program, and the first flight of a new Crew Dragon spacecraft.
